IRON MOUNTAIN LAKE, MISSOURI QUICK STATS
County: St. Francois
Incorporated: 1983
Elevation: 1055 feet
Land Area: 1.97 square miles
Population Density: 355 people per square mile
Population: 699
Population change since 2000: 0.90%
Races (City): White Non-Hispanic (94.9%), Hispanic (3.3%), Two or more races (1.6%), American Indian (0.7%)
Ancestries (City): United States (19.9%), Irish (16.5%), German (11.0%), English (5.1%), French (4.6%), Scottish (2.3%)
Nearest city with pop. 50,000+: St. Louis, MO (68.2 miles , pop. 348,189)
Nearest city with pop. 1,000,000+: Chicago, IL (327.0 miles , pop. 2,896,016)
Nearest cities: Pilot Knob, MO (2.2 miles ), Bismarck, MO (2.4 miles ), Ironton, MO (2.5 miles ), Arcadia, MO (2.7 miles ), Caledonia, MO (3.1 miles) , Irondale, MO (3.2 miles ), Leadwood, MO (3.5 miles ), Park Hills, MO (3.5 miles )
Iron Mountain Lake Compared to State Average:
    Median household income significantly below state average.
    Median house value significantly below state average.
    Unemployed percentage significantly above state average.
    Black race population percentage significantly below state average.
    Hispanic race population percentage above state average.
    Foreign-born population percentage significantly below state average.
    Renting percentage below state average.
    Number of college students significantly below state average.
    Percentage of population with a bachelor's degree or higher significantly below state average.


IRON MOUNTAIN LAKE, MISSOURI EDUCATION FACTS
High school or higher: 55.20%
Bachelor’s degree or higher: 1.70%
Graduate or professional degree: 0.00%
